var readline = require('readline');
var fs = require('fs');
var inputFile = readline.createInterface({
input: fs.createReadStream('day4.in'),
crlfDelay: Infinity
});
var Guard = /** @class */ (function () {
function Guard(id, date) {
this.id = id;
this.sleep = [];
this.date = date;
}
Guard.prototype.updateGuard = function (id) {
this.id = id;
};
Guard.prototype.addSleepTime = function (minute) {
this.sleep.push(minute);
};
Guard.prototype.getSleepTimes = function () {
return this.sleep.sort(function (a, b) { return a - b; });
};
Guard.prototype.getTotalSleep = function () {
var sleep = this.getSleepTimes();
this.totalSleep = 0;
for (var i = 0; i < sleep.length; i += 2) {
this.totalSleep += (sleep[i + 1] - sleep[i]);
}
return this.totalSleep;
};
return Guard;
}());
var Day3 = /** @class */ (function () {
function Day3() {
}
Day3.Part1 = function () {
var _this = this;
var start = new Date().getTime();
var hm = {};
inputFile.on('line', function (line) {
_this.parseInput(hm, line);
});
inputFile.on('close', function () {
// Calculate how much time each guard stayed asleep for
var guards = {};
_this.calcGuards(hm, guards);
var maxGuard = "-1";
var maxMinute = -1;
var maxTime = -1;
for (var g in guards) {
if (guards[g].totalSleep > maxTime) {
maxTime = guards[g].totalSleep;
maxGuard = g;
maxMinute = guards[g].freqAsleep.indexOf(Math.max.apply(Math, guards[g].freqAsleep));
}
}
console.log("Part 1");
console.log("Guard " + maxGuard + " slept for " + maxTime + " mins. They slept the most on min " + maxMinute + " while working.");
console.log("Result: " + parseInt(maxGuard.substring(1)) * maxMinute);
var end = new Date().getTime();
console.log("Part 1 executed in " + (end - start) + " ms");
});
};
Day3.Part2 = function () {
var _this = this;
var start = new Date().getTime();
var hm = {};
inputFile.on('line', function (line) {
_this.parseInput(hm, line);
});
inputFile.on('close', function () {
// Calculate how much time each guard stayed asleep for
var guards = {};
_this.calcGuards(hm, guards);
var maxGuard = "-1";
var maxFreq = 0;
var maxMinute = -1;
for (var g in guards) {
var curMax = Math.max.apply(Math, guards[g].freqAsleep);
if (curMax > maxFreq) {
maxFreq = curMax;
maxMinute = guards[g].freqAsleep.indexOf(maxFreq);
maxGuard = g;
}
}
console.log("Part 2");
console.log("Guard " + maxGuard + " slept on min " + maxFreq + " the most. They slept the most on min " + maxMinute + " while working.");
console.log("Result: " + parseInt(maxGuard.substring(1)) * maxMinute);
var end = new Date().getTime();
console.log("Part 1 executed in " + (end - start) + " ms");
});
};
Day3.calcGuards = function (hm, guards) {
for (var item in hm) {
// Add the guard to the hashmap if it hasn't been seen yet
if (guards[hm[item].id] === undefined) {
guards[hm[item].id] = { totalSleep: 0, freqAsleep: [] };
for (var i = 0; i < 60; i++) {
guards[hm[item].id].freqAsleep.push(0);
}
}
// Increment the guard's sleep time by the total sleep he got on this night
guards[hm[item].id].totalSleep += hm[item].getTotalSleep();
var sleepTimes = hm[item].getSleepTimes();
// Increment the guard's frequency array in pairs [start, end, start, end...]
// to show how many nights they slept on that minute
for (var times = 0; times < sleepTimes.length; times += 2) {
for (var minute = sleepTimes[times]; minute < sleepTimes[times + 1]; minute++) {
guards[hm[item].id].freqAsleep[minute]++;
}
}
}
};
Day3.parseInput = function (hm, line) {
var parsedLine = line.split(" ");
var currentDate = new Date(parsedLine[0].substring(1));
var currentAction = parsedLine[2];
var currentHour = parseInt(parsedLine[1].split(":")[0]);
// If their start time is right before midnight, increment the date
// since we know we only have one guard on duty per night
if (currentHour === 23) {
currentDate.setDate(currentDate.getDate() + 1);
}
// This is the first time we're seeing the currentDate, so add it to our hm
if (hm[currentDate.toDateString()] === undefined) {
hm[currentDate.toDateString()] = new Guard("-1", currentDate);
}
// Determine if the current line is about a new guard, falling asleep, or waking up
if (currentAction === "Guard") {
// Update the guard's id for this date
hm[currentDate.toDateString()].updateGuard(parsedLine[3]);
}
else if (currentAction === "falls" || currentAction === "wakes") {
// Add this minute to the falls array
var minute = parseInt(parsedLine[1].split(":")[1].substring(0, 2));
hm[currentDate.toDateString()].addSleepTime(minute);
}
};
return Day3;
}());
Day3.Part1();
Day3.Part2();
